Full Description
Many worked flints of likely later prehistoric date have been found in the early 20th century, in this area near Horncastle Road, Louth. The flints were found alongside a similar grouping of flints, further to the south-east (see MLI43432). Both of these sites were perambulated in 1963, but no further finds were noted (although one of the sites was in pasture, whilst the other was under crops). {1}{2}
